/*
Theme Name: Blix
Theme URI: http://www.kingcosmonaut.de/blix/
Description: Hmmm...
Version: 0.9.1
Author: Sebastian Schmieg
Author URI:
*/

body,h1,h2,h3,h4,h5,h6,p,form,fieldset{margin:0;padding:0}
.low{display:none}
body{ margin:0; padding:15px 0; font-family:Arial, Helvetica, sans-serif; font-size:82%; line-height:1.8em; text-align:center}
body#commentspopup{padding:0}
h1{font-size:30px}
#content h2{ margin:0 0 18px 0; font-family:Georgia,serif; font-size:1.6em; font-weight:normal}
#content h3{ margin:0 0 18px 0; font-size:1em}#content h4{ margin:0; font-size:1em}#content.archive h2{margin:0 0 26px 0}
#content.archive h3{ margin:0 0 10px 0; font-family:Georgia,serif; font-size:1.3em; font-weight:normal}
#content.archive h4{ margin:0 0 18px 0; font-size:1em}#content.archive h5{ margin:0; font-size:1em}
a{text-decoration:none}a img{border:none}
p{ margin:0; padding:0 0 18px 0}
ul{ margin:0 0 0 1.4em; padding:0 0 18px 0}
ul ul{padding:0}
pre{ margin:0 0 18px 0; padding:4px}
pre{ white-space:pre-wrap; white-space:-moz-pre-wrap !important; white-space:-pre-wrap; white-space:-o-pre-wrap; word-wrap:break-word}
pre,code,kbr{font-family:Courier,Monaco,monospace}
code,kbr{padding:0 2px}
abbr,acronym{ font-size:0.9em; letter-spacing:1px}

.right{float:right}
.left{float:left}
.center{text-align:center}
.clear{clear:both}

img.left{ float:left; margin:0 12px 0 0}
img.right{ float:right; margin:0 0 0 12px}
img.center{ display:block; margin:0 auto}
#container{ width:900px; margin:0 auto; padding:30px 30px 0 30px; text-align:left}
#commentspopup #container{ width:455px; padding:0 15px}
#header{ height:150px; padding:0 0 0 18px}
#header h1{  display:none; padding-top:50px}
#navigation{ height:2.7em; line-height:2.7em}
#navigation ul{ margin:0; padding:0}
#navigation li{ float:left; margin:0; padding:0; list-style-type:none; border-right:1px solid; white-space:nowrap}
#navigation li a{ display:block; padding:0 10px; font-size:1em; text-transform:uppercase; letter-spacing:1px}* html 
#navigation a{width:1%}
#navigation form{ float:right; height:100%; width:239px; padding:0 15px; border-left:1px solid; line-height:0}
#navigation form fieldset{  margin-top:7px; border:0 solid}
* html #navigation form fieldset{margin-top:7px}
#navigation #s{ height:1.5em; width:150px; margin:0 5px 0 0; padding:0; border:1px solid; font-size:0.9em; vertical-align:middle}
#navigation #searchbutton{ height:2em; width:auto; padding:0 1px; border:1px solid; font-size:9px; letter-spacing:1px; text-align:center; vertical-align:middle}#content{ float:left; width:605px; padding-top:32px}

#commentspopup #content{ float:none; padding-top:0}.entry{margin:0 0 40px 0}
.entry .info{  position:relative;  margin-top:-3px;  padding:3px;  border-top:1px solid;  border-bottom:1px solid;  font-size:0.9em}
.entry.single{clear:both}.entry.single .info{margin:0 0 22px 0}
.entry .info a{  margin-right:6px;  padding-right:9px;  border-right:1px solid}
.entry .info em{  padding-right:6px;  font-style:normal}
.entry .author,.entry .editlink a{  margin:0;  padding:0 0 0 10px;  border-left:1px solid;  border-right:none}
.entry #filedunder{  clear:both;  padding:3px 0 0 0;  font-size:0.9em;  border-top:1px solid}
.entry .links li{float:left;margin:0;padding:0;width:132px;white-space:nowrap}
.posts_lists{padding:20px 0 0 0}
.posts_lists h3{  color:#009193;  font-size:1.4em}
.linkcat{list-style-type:none;padding:18px 0 0 0}
.linkcat ul li{list-style-image:url(images/spring_flavour/links_yellow.gif)}
.minientry{ position:relative; margin:0px 0 35px 0; padding:10px 0; border-top:1px dotted; border-bottom:1px dotted}.minientry p{padding:0}
.minientry .commentlink{ margin-left:3px; padding-right:7px; border-right:1px solid; font-size:0.9em}
.minientry .permalink{ margin-left:3px; font-size:0.9em; font-style:normal}
.minientry .author,.minientry .editlink a{ margin-left:6px; padding:0 8px 0 10px; border-left:1px solid; font-size:0.9em; font-style:normal}
.minientry .editlink a{margin:0}




#commentform,#contactform{margin-bottom:15px}

form fieldset{border:0 solid}form p{ padding:6px 0; border-bottom:1px solid}form label{ display:block; float:left; width:60px}#commentform label{margin:0 15px 0 15px}#contactform label{margin:0 15px 0 0}form em{ margin-left:5px; font-size:0.9em; font-style:normal}form input{ padding:3px; border:1px solid; font-family:Arial,Helvetica,sans-serif; font-size:0.9em}form textarea{ padding:3px; width:200px; border:1px solid; font-family:Arial,Helvetica,sans-serif; font-size:0.9em}form textarea{overflow:auto}#commentform input{width:200px}#commentform textarea{width:325px}#contactform textarea,#contactform #bx_subject{width:465px}* html #commentform textarea{width:320px}* html #contactform textarea,* html #contactform #bx_subject{width:445px}form .button{ width:90px !important; border-bottom:1px solid; font-weight:bold}#commentform .button{margin-left:90px}#contactform .button{margin-left:75px}form .hiddenfield{display:none}form .info{padding-left:90px}.archive .postspermonth{ margin:0; list-style:none}.next a{float:right}.previous a{float:left}#entrynavigation{ overflow:auto; height:1%; margin-bottom:13px; padding-bottom:13px; border-bottom:1px solid; font-size:0.9em}

#subcontent{ float:right; width:255px; padding:15px 0 0 15px; font-size:1em; line-height:1.5em}* html #subcontent{padding-top:32px}
#subcontent ul,#subcontent p{margin:0 10px}
#subcontent h2{ margin:18px 0 10px 0; font-family:Georgia,serif; font-size:1.1em; line-height:1.1em}
#subcontent h2 em{ display:block; padding:5px 10px; font-style:normal}
#subcontent ul li{ margin:2px 0 2px 18px; padding-bottom:2px; border-bottom:1px solid}
#subcontent li a{ padding:1px 0; height:1%}#subcontent ul.categories li ul{margin:0}
#subcontent ul.categories li li{ margin:0; padding:0 0 3px 0; border-bottom:none}
#subcontent ul.categories li ul ul{margin:0 0 0 16px}
#wp-calendar{ display:inline-table; border-collapse:collapse; width:185px; margin:0px 10px 0 10px; text-align:center}
#subcontent table caption{ margin:-5px 10px 0 10px; padding-bottom:5px; border-bottom:1px solid; letter-spacing:0.1em}
#subcontent table thead tr{border-bottom:1px solid}
#subcontent table th{border-bottom:1px solid}
#subcontent table td{ width:200px; padding:1px; font-size:0.9em}
#subcontent table td#today{ padding:0; border:1px solid; font-size:1em; font-weight:bold}
#subcontent table td a{ display:block; border-bottom:1px solid; font-weight:bold; font-size:1.15em}
#subcontent table tfoot{border-top:1px solid}
#subcontent table tfoot a{ border:none; font-weight:bold}
#subcontent table tfoot #prev a{text-align:left}
#subcontent table tfoot #next a{text-align:right}



.gravatar{float:right;padding:3px;margin:0 0 3px 3px;border:1px #000 solid;background:#fff;clear:both;height:80px;width:80px}
.gravatarbox{clear:both;margin:0 0 2px 0px;min-height:50px}
* html div.gravatarbox{height:120px}
.avatar{float:right; margin-right:5px}
.postgrav{float:left;padding:3px;margin-right:5px;margin-left:5px;background:#fff;border:1px #000 solid}.subscription-manager{padding:10px 0 20px 0;margin:0px 0 0 5px;width:460px}div.wrap{background:#fafafa;padding:5px 10px;margin:0;border:1px solid #ccc}div.wrap h2{margin:.5em 0 1em 0}div.wrap fieldset{border:1px solid #555;margin:1em 0;padding:5px 10px}div.wrap fieldset legend{font-weight:bold;font-size:small}div.wrap p.submit{text-align:right}.updated{background:#dadada;border:1px solid #CCC;margin:1em 0 10px 0;padding:0 1em}.updated-error{background-color:#FFA3A3;border:1px solid #FF5D5D}div.wrap form{margin:0;padding:0}div.warp li{margin-bottom:6px;line-height:130%}span.otd_author{color:#009193;font-weight:normal}.otd_priority{}li.otd_todo{font-weight:bold}li.otd_completed{text-decoration:line-through}ul.asides{background: url(images/asides.gif) #FFFFF0 no-repeat right bottom;font-size:1em;list-style:none;margin:0 0 1.25em 0;padding:10px 5px 25px 5px;} ul.asides li a{background:none}ul.asides li{background:url(images/linkyloo.gif) no-repeat 2px 5px;list-style:none;padding:0 0 8px 16px}ul.asides .asidetitle{margin:0 0 18px 0;font-size:1em}
body{ color:#555; background:#EDE8E2}

body#commentspopup{background:white}
h1,h1 a,h2,h2 a,h3 a,h4 a{color:#009193}
h1 a:hover,h2 a:hover,h3 a:hover,h4 a:hover{color:#1BA6B2}
a{color:#6C8C37}a:hover{color:#009193}


a.more{  padding-right:10px;  background:url(images/spring_flavour/more.gif) center right no-repeat}
blockquote{ margin:1em; padding:1em;}
pre,code,blockquote{background-color:#F8FAF2}
blockquote{ border-left:3px double #69943E;}
kbr{color:#009193}
#container{  padding-top:0;  border-top:30px solid white;  background:white url(images/spring_flavour/container_bg.gif) 660px 0px repeat-y}
#container.singlecol,#commentspopup #container{background-image:none}
#header{   background-color:#FFF;  background-image:url(images/spring_flavour/logo.jpg)}

#navigation{background-color:#A3C159}
#navigation li{border-color:white}
#navigation a{color:white}
#navigation .selected,#navigation a:hover{background-color:#1BA6B2}
#navigation form{  border-color:white;  background:#FEC42D url(images/spring_flavour/corner_bottom_right.gif) bottom right no-repeat}
#navigation #s{border-color:#FFF9EA}
#navigation #searchbutton{ color:white; background-color:#A3C159}

.entry{margin:0 0 10px 0}
.entry .author{}
.entry .info{  border-color:#F3F4F4;  background-color:#FAFAFA}
.entry .info a{border-color:#949494}
.entry a.more{  padding-left:12px;  background:url(images/spring_flavour/more.gif) center left no-repeat}
.entry .info .date{  padding-left:15px;  background:url(images/spring_flavour/post.gif) center left no-repeat}
.entry .info .author{  padding-left:23px;  border-color:#949494;  background:url(images/spring_flavour/author.gif) 10px 2px no-repeat}
.entry #filedunder{border-color:#F3F4F4}
.posts_lists li{list-style-image:url(images/spring_flavour/post_yellow.gif)}
.entry .moretext{padding:0 23px 0 0;background:url(images/spring_flavour/read_more.gif) no-repeat 100% 3px;text-decoration:none}

.minientry{border-color:#D9D9D9}.minientry .commentlink{border-color:#949494}
.minientry .permalink{  padding-left:15px;  background:url(images/spring_flavour/post.gif) center left no-repeat}
.minientry .author{  padding-left:23px;  border-color:#949494;  background:url(images/spring_flavour/author.gif) 10px 2px no-repeat}



form p{border-color:white}
form label{color:#6C8C37}

form em{color:#C8C8B4}
form input{color:#414141}
form input,form textarea{ border-color:#DCDCDC #F0F0F0 #F0F0F0 #DCDCDC}
form input:focus,form textarea:focus{ border-color:#9A9A9A #C0C0C0 #C0C0C0 #F0F0F0}
form .button{ border-color:white #DCDCDC #DCDCDC white; background-color:#F0F0F0}
.archive .postspermonth{color:#A0A0A0}

.next a{  padding-right:10px;  background:url(images/spring_flavour/next.gif) center right no-repeat}
.previous a{  padding-left:10px;  background:url(images/spring_flavour/previous.gif) center left no-repeat}

#entrynavigation{border-color:#F3F4F4}

.editlink{  position:absolute;  height:14px;  width:14px;  right:2px;  background:url(images/spring_flavour/edit.gif) 0 -14px}html>body .editlink{bottom:6px}
.entry .info .editlink a,.minientry .editlink a, .editlink a{ display:block; height:14px; width:14px; margin:0; padding:0; border:none; font-size:1px; line-height:0;  text-indent:-9999px;  background:url(images/spring_flavour/edit.gif) 0 0 }
.entry .info .editlink a:hover,.minientry .editlink a:hover, .editlink a:hover{background:none}
.entry ul.links li{list-style-image:url(images/spring_flavour/links_yellow.gif)}

#subcontent{background:url(images/spring_flavour/subcontent_bg.gif) top left no-repeat}
#subcontent h2{  color:white;  background:#A3C159 url(images/spring_flavour/corner_top_left.gif) top left no-repeat}
#subcontent h2 em{background:url(images/spring_flavour/corner_bottom_right.gif) bottom right no-repeat}
#subcontent ul li{border-bottom-color:#F0F0F0}
#subcontent li a:hover{background-color:#FFFBF0}
#subcontent ul.pages li{list-style-image:url(images/spring_flavour/post_yellow.gif)}
#subcontent ul.categories li,#subcontent ul.months li{list-style-image:url(images/spring_flavour/categories_yellow.gif)}
#subcontent ul.links li{list-style-image:url(images/spring_flavour/links_yellow.gif)}
#subcontent ul.feeds li{list-style-image:url(images/spring_flavour/feeds_yellow.gif)}
#subcontent ul.posts li{list-style-image:url(images/spring_flavour/post_yellow.gif)}
#subcontent ul.categories li li{list-style-image:url(images/spring_flavour/sub_categories_yellow.gif)}
#wp-calendar{color:#A0A0A0}
#subcontent table caption{border-bottom-color:#F3F4F4}
#subcontent table thead tr{ border-bottom-color:#F3F4F4; color:#414141}
#subcontent table th{border-bottom-color:#F3F4F4}
#subcontent table td#today{ border-color:#F3F4F4; color:#414141}
#subcontent table td a{ border-bottom-color:#A3C159; background-color:#EDF3DE}
#subcontent table tfoot{border-top-color:#F3F4F4}#subcontent table tfoot a{background:none}


#footer{ clear:both; padding:15px 0 15px 0 ;color:#009193;  background:#FFF; font-size:1em}
.singlecol #footer{ padding:25px 0 15px 0;background-image:none}
#footer p{ padding:12px 0 18px 0;margin-top:12px; border-top:6px solid #E9F7F6}
#footer strong{font-weight:normal;color:#009193}
.singlecol #footer p{ padding:12px 10px 18px 10px}
#footer a{color: #FF3B77}
#footer a:hover{color:#414141}


#author_post{list-style-image:url(images/spring_flavour/post.gif)}

.gravatar {
float:left;
padding: 3px;
border: 1px solid #000;
background: #fff;
}

.postgrav {
float: left;
padding: 3px;
margin-right: 5px;
margin-left: 5px;
border: 1px solid #000;
background: #fff;
}
#mylogo{
  position:fixed;
  left:0;
  top:150px;
}

#footer li{
list-style-type:none;
list-style-position:outside;
}

#myGet{
border-top:6px solid #E9F7F6 ;
padding-top:15px;
width:100%;
}

#mostResponse{width:250px;float:left;margin-right:30px;}
#myRadomArticle{width:250px;float:left;margin-right:30px;}
#recentResponse{width:300px; float:left;}

/*站点信息*/
#siteInfo{ font-size:0.9em; clear:both; width:100%; text-align:center; }


/*缩略图*/
.thumbnail{border:5px #F7F7F7 solid; margin-right:2px; }
.listLayout1 { width:100%; height:80px; list-style-type:none }
.listLayout1 li{ display:block;float:left;margin-right:2px }

#subcontent ul{list-style-type:none}

.imageShow{
margin:3px;
border:1px solid #eee;
}
.imageShow:hover{
border:1px solid #9FC4F0;
}

/*通过引用来访*/
.refin{
        color:#555;
	background-color : #FFF4D0;
	border-bottom: 1px solid #F5E5A9;
        border-right: 1px solid #F5E5A9;
	padding : 5px;
        margin-bottom:10px;

}
.refin a{
 color:#649B00;
 font-size:15px;
}

#flickr_badge_wrapper{
width:180px;
margin-left:20px;
}
#flickr_badge_wrapper img{
border: 5px solid #E1E9E5;
margin-right:5px;
margin-bottom:5px;
float:left;
}
#flickr_badge_wrapper img:hover{
border: 5px solid #C0DDE3;
}

.wp-polls{l
color:#8D8D8D;
}

p.audioplayer_container {  
  text-align: center;  
}  


.tweetsLi{
border-bottom:0 !important;
color: #666;
background: url(http://www.iplaysoft.com/wp-content/themes/ips/images/fanfou_header.png) repeat-x 0% 3px;
padding: 18px 0px 10px;
}
.tweetsLi:first-letter{
font-weight: bold;
font-size:150%;
}

#comments h2{margin-bottom:20px}
#comments h2 a{ margin-left:2px; padding-left:6px; border-left:1px solid; font-family:Arial,Helvetica,sans-serif; font-size:0.55em}
#comments ul{margin:0 0 0 15px}
#comments li{ position:relative; margin-bottom:10px}
#comments li p{padding:0 0 5px 0}

#comments .header{ position:relative; min-height:19px; margin:0 0 10px 0; padding:3px 6px}
* html #comments .header{height:19px}
#comments .header strong{font-family:Georgia,sans-serif}
#comments .header .gravatar{ position:absolute; top:1px; right:1px}
form{padding:6px 0}

a.commentlink{  padding-left:16px;  background:url(images/spring_flavour/comments.gif) center left no-repeat}

#comments h2{margin-bottom:24px}
#comments h2 a{color:#6C8C37}
#comments li.comment{list-style-image:url(images/spring_flavour/comments.gif)}
#comments li.trackback,#comments li.pingback{list-style-image:url(images/spring_flavour/pingtrackback.gif)}
#commentform{background-color:#EDF3DE}
#comments .header{background-color:#EDF3DE}
#comments .header.alt{background-color:#E9F7F6}

.entry .info .editlink a,.minientry .editlink a,#comments li .editlink a{ display:block; height:14px; width:14px; margin:0; padding:0; border:none; font-size:1px; line-height:0;  text-indent:-9999px;  background:url(images/spring_flavour/edit.gif) 0 0 }
.entry .info .editlink a:hover,.minientry .editlink a:hover,#comments li .editlink a:hover{background:none}
.entry ul.links li{list-style-image:url(images/spring_flavour/links_yellow.gif)}

.showbox{list-style-type:none}
.showbox li{margin-right:10px; float:left}

#polls-4 {width:500px; margin-left:auto; margin-right: auto;}
#polls-4 label{min-width:350px}

